Product Description
Colloidal Silicon Dioxide is a sub-microscopic fumed silica with a particle size typically around 7-40 nm. It is an amorphous (non-crystalline) form of silicon dioxide.
Core Functions:
- Flow Aid (Glidant): In pharmaceutical tablet manufacturing, it significantly improves the flow properties of powders, ensuring uniform dosage.
- Anti-Caking: Prevents clumping in hygroscopic powders and food products.
- Thickening & Thixotropy: In liquids (like creams, gels, and paints), it builds viscosity and prevents sagging or settling of pigments.
- Reinforcement: Used in silicone rubbers to increase tear strength and durability.
Physicochemical Properties
The specifications below refer to the standard Hydrophilic grade (comparable to Grade 200), widely used in general applications.
| Parameter | Specification (Standard) |
|---|---|
| Appearance | Fluffy white powder |
| Specific Surface Area (BET) | 200 ± 25 m²/g |
| Assay (SiO2) | ≥ 99.8% (on ignited basis) |
| pH Value (4% dispersion) | 3.7 – 4.5 |
| Loss on Drying (105°C, 2h) | ≤ 1.5% |
| Ignition Loss (1000°C, 2h) | ≤ 2.0% |
| Tamped Density | 40 ~ 60 g/L |
| Heavy Metals (Pb) | ≤ 20 ppm |
| Arsenic (As) | ≤ 3 ppm |
| Grit (Mils > 45µm) | ≤ 0.05% |
Applications
- Pharmaceuticals:
- Glidant for tableting and capsule filling to improve powder flow.
- Viscosity increasing agent in ointments and suppositories.
- Suspension stabilizer in liquid medicines.
- Cosmetics & Personal Care:
- Used in toothpaste as an abrasive and thickener.
- Adds volume to hair styling powders.
- Prevents caking in face powders and blushes.
- Food Industry:
- Anti-caking agent for spices, powdered milk, and coffee creamers (E551).
- Industrial Uses:
- Paints & Coatings: Prevents sagging and pigment settling.
- Adhesives & Sealants: Provides thixotropic (non-drip) control.
- Rubber: Reinforcing filler for silicone elastomers.

Storage Conditions
- Moisture Sensitivity: This product is highly hygroscopic (absorbs moisture from the air).
- Storage: Store in a cool, dry place. Keep pallets off the floor.
- Sealing: Keep packaging tightly closed immediately after use to prevent moisture absorption which can affect flow properties.
- Shelf Life: 24 months in unopened original packaging under dry conditions.
Safety Precautions
- Respiratory Protection: This powder is extremely fine and can become airborne easily (“dusty”). Always wear a NIOSH-approved dust mask or respirator (N95/P2) to avoid inhalation.
- Ventilation: Use local exhaust ventilation.
- Skin/Eye Contact: May cause mechanical irritation or drying of the skin. Wear safety goggles and gloves.
- Health Note: This is amorphous silica, not crystalline silica. It does not cause silicosis, but long-term inhalation of high concentrations of any dust should be avoided.

Q:
How does Colloidal Silicon Dioxide differ from precipitated silica?
A: Colloidal or fumed silica is produced by flame hydrolysis and normally has a finer primary particle size, lower bulk density, and stronger glidant and thixotropic effects. Precipitated silica is made by a wet precipitation process from silicate solution and usually has different moisture content, bulk density, and handling behavior. -
Q:
Why is Colloidal Silicon Dioxide used in tablet manufacturing?
A: It acts as a glidant and anti-caking agent, typically at 0.1% to 1.0%, to improve powder flow into tablet dies and support uniform weight. This helps reduce sticking, capping, and fill-weight variation during high-speed tableting. -

Q:
What key specifications should a buyer confirm for Colloidal Silicon Dioxide?
A: The most important values are silica assay on an ignited basis, BET specific surface area, pH of an aqueous dispersion, loss on drying, loss on ignition, tapped density, and heavy-metal or arsenic limits. The standard hydrophilic grade in this product listing has a BET surface area around 200 m2/g.
